Google Apps小工具 - 在新控制台中无法修复损坏

时间:2014-03-07 10:02:14

标签: google-apps-marketplace

我正在尝试将旧代码移植到新的控制台API。相信我,我喜欢旧的明显方法,因为它正在工作,我不喜欢改变任何有效的方法。

  • 我设置了我们的旧小工具,它有一些未加载的自定义提取器。有些用户抱怨stackoverflow。没有控制台错误。 Chrome调试器中也没有网络请求。

然后,我尝试了一个示例项目,看看hello world小工具是否有效。令我绝望的是,它没有

google.com:HelloWorld
Gadget url: https://googledrive.com/host/0B0JNj_IM2wiPb1NaX1B0S29MQlE/helloworldgadget.xml
Parameter name: hello
Parameter value: *
Scopes:
Mail - Subject Line
Mail - Message Body

我启用了COB扩展程序,我尝试将其作为管理员。对于我的生活,它不会加载。尝试与其他提取器..只是不起作用。注销,尝试使用nogadgetcache和其他用户。我有编写旧小工具的经验;我知道如何使用旧的gadet重装。但在这里我运气不好。

Google有人可以帮我一把吗?

1 个答案:

答案 0 :(得分:2)

空过滤器的参数值需要在它前面有一个点,我不知道你的问题是否是输入错误,但它应该是'参数值:。*'

当我遇到与小工具无关的相同问题时,我做了一些事情:

  • COB扩展名中的参数名称必须与Google在文档中指定的完全相同。例如,对于google.com:RecipientToEmailExtractor,参数名称必须为“recipient_to_email”,否则过滤器不会返回任何内容。

  • 进行测试时,请确保应用程序中的所有范围都获得管理控制台的权限。如果您的应用已安装,而您只是测试COB扩展参数的各种变体,则需要始终确保在Google管理控制台中重新授予新作用域的权限。

  • 如果所有其他方法都失败了,请在另一个浏览器中使用其他帐户登录并查看是否出现小工具,在进行大量测试时,我发现即使您输入'& nogadgetcache = 1',缓存仍然存在问题在URL中。

希望这会有所帮助。